Last Updated at 11 October 2024UEGS CHANIN: A Rural Primary School in Panna, Madhya Pradesh
UEGS CHANIN, a government-run primary school, serves the rural community of AJAIGARH block in Panna district, Madhya Pradesh. Established in 2001 under the Department of Education, this co-educational institution provides primary education from Class 1 to Class 5. The school's commitment to education is evident in its existing infrastructure and learning resources.
The school building, a government structure, houses three classrooms, all in good condition, ensuring a conducive learning environment for its students. While lacking a boundary wall and electricity connection, the school provides essential amenities, including functional boys' and girls' toilets, and a library stocked with 12 books. The provision of hand pumps ensures access to clean drinking water for students and staff. Ramps for disabled children are available, highlighting the school's commitment to inclusivity.
UEGS CHANIN's curriculum is delivered in Hindi, the primary language of instruction. The school boasts a pre-primary section, catering to the youngest learners in the community. The school also provides mid-day meals prepared on the premises, ensuring that students receive proper nourishment, crucial for their academic performance and overall well-being.
The school's dedicated teaching staff consists of two male teachers, fostering a supportive learning atmosphere. The school's academic focus is primarily on the primary school curriculum (Classes 1-5).
